The average Vernon Hills home can get up to 76 Mbps on their DSL internet plan. The fastest DSL download speed in the city is 100 Mbps, which 57.56% of residents can get. Some homes and apartments do not have access to these speeds. On the slower end, for example, 7.01% of homes can only purchase plans up to 10 Mbps. See the internet provider details below for info about their speed and coverage in Vernon Hills.

DSL internet speeds tend to be faster in the northwest parts of Vernon Hills, and slower in the south areas of the city.

Is DSL the fastest internet I can get in Vernon Hills?

The fastest internet for you may vary based on where in Vernon Hills you live. In general, cable competes most often with DSL in the city.

  • Fiber is the fastest internet type for 30.59% of Vernon Hills homes.
  • Cable is fastest for 69.14% of the city.
  • DSL is fastest for less than 1%.
  • Fixed wireless is fastest for less than 1%.
  • Satellite internet may be the only option for less than 1% of Vernon Hills homes.
